    What is Dr. Robert Montgomery's specialty?

    Dr. Montgomery is a Adult Reconstructive Orthopedic Surgeon near Laguna Hills, CA. Adult reconstructive orthopaedic surgeons, recognized as a fellowship subspecialty by several state medical boards, focus on reconstructive procedures including joint arthroplasty (such as hip and knee replacements), osteotomy, arthroscopy, soft-tissue reconstruction, and various other adult reconstructive surgical interventions.     Is this Dr. Robert Montgomery aff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Montgomery is affiliated with Providence Mission Hospital Mission Viejo which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
